Middies are a type of naval uniform worn by midshipmen. Synonyms for Middies include midshipman uniforms, naval training uniforms, officer trainee outfits, and maritime attire. These terms refer to the distinctive clothing worn by midshipmen during their training in the United States Naval Academy, or their counterparts in other countries. The uniforms are designed to instill discipline, professionalism, and a sense of pride in the wearer. The Middies' uniforms are made of high-quality materials and feature unique design elements representing the navy culture.
